Abstract: The basic nitrogen compounds were extracted by hydrochloric acid and alcohol from CGO. Then the types and structures of basic nitrogen species in CGO and its hydrochloric extract were characterized by Electrospray Ionization (ESI) Fourier Transform Ion Cyclotron Resonance Mass Spectrometry (FT-ICR MS), and the catalytic cracking performance of the basic nitrogen compounds was studied. The data indicate that N1 type basic nitrogen compounds are dominant in CGO and these species are mainly derivatives of quinoline and benzoquinoline with alkyl and cycloalkyl chains. Under the conditions of FCC, the basic nitrogen compounds extracted from CGO still have certain catalytic cracking ability; however, the conversion is relatively low. The bond-breakages of alkyl side-chains, cycloalkyl side-chains and biphenyl bridge are the main reaction. High content of basic nitrogen compounds and pol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ons are the key factors that lead to lower conversion and poorer products distribution.
